Greyhill is a small, frontier town set in the foothills of the Pathless Mountains. After decades of prosperity fueled by a mining boom, the region has now fallen on rough times. As the mines dried up one by one, so too did trade into and out of the area. The larger cities which protected the once valuable region turned their backs and left Greyhill to fend for itself.
